A Spanish Mexican is any citizen or resident of Mexico who self-identifies as Spanish.
Spanish immigration to Mexico began in 1519 and spans to the present day.[4]
The first Spanish settlement was established in February 1519, as a result of the landing of Hernán Cortés in the Yucatan Peninsula, accompanied by about 11 ships, 500 men, 13 horses and a small number of cannons.[5] In March 1519, Cortés formally claimed the land for the Spanish crown.
